Judgment text excerpt
The Supreme Court held that the High Court's dismissal of the appellant's writ petition challenging the cancellation of her selection for a retail outlet dealership was erroneous. The Court emphasized that the decision to set aside the selection was not justified as it lacked proper grounds, particularly regarding the consent of landowners as per the guidelines. The Court directed the respondents to issue a letter of intent to the appellant, thereby allowing her appeal against the High Court's order dated 21.07.2009.
